
5 Carpet Cleaning Mistakes Homeowners in Frankfort and Orland Park Should Avoid
Your carpet is a major investment in your home. It can be easy to damage without proper care. 1. Waiting Too Long Between Professional Cleanings
Illinois weather is tough on carpets. Between muddy spring days, summer humidity, and winter road salt, carpets collect more than surface dirt. Even when they look clean, fine grit settles deep into the fibers and acts like sandpaper, wearing them down over time. The longer dirt and spills sit, the more likely they become permanent stains that are difficult and expensive to remove later.
The fix: Schedule professional carpet cleaning every 12 to 18 months, depending on foot traffic and family size. Regular deep cleaning protects fibers, prevents long-term staining, and keeps carpets looking newer longer while saving money by avoiding costly restoration work down the road.
2. Using Too Much Store-Bought Cleaner
Spot removers can help in a pinch, although many leave sticky residue that attracts dirt. Stains reappear faster and carpet fibers lose softness and color.

3. Overwetting Carpets with Rental Machines
DIY rental machines often leave too much moisture behind and not enough suction to remove it. Excess water can soak into the pad, causing mildew, odor, or even mold, especially during humid months around Frankfort and Orland Park.

4. Ignoring Pet Odors and Accidents
Pet accidents are one of the most common carpet issues we treat. Urine seeps below the surface where normal cleaning can’t reach, leading to bacteria growth and odors that return with humidity.

5. Skipping Regular Maintenance Between Cleanings
Vacuuming might feel minor, yet it is one of the best ways to protect your investment. Homes across Tinley Park, Mokena, and nearby communities collect fine dust, pet hair, and outdoor grit quickly.
The fix: Vacuum at least once a week, and more often in busy areas. Use entry mats to cut down on tracked-in debris and keep floors clear so dirt doesn’t grind into the carpet pile.
